Sessions may include guided somatic process, contemplative dialogue, gentle nervous system practices, and practical action planning.
One-on-one sessions weaving somatic healing, inner inquiry, and spiritual guidance. We work with your nervous system, your story, and what's sacred to you — whatever form that takes. This container is open to all, regardless of faith background.
The same embodied, trauma-informed care — held within an explicitly Christian container. We begin with prayer, draw on Scripture, and name God as the source and the object of our longing. For those who want their healing and their faith to be one conversation.
This work is relational, not transactional. Monthly pricing reflects an ongoing commitment to your healing — a rhythm we build together over time.
| Month-to-Month | 6-Month Commitment | |
|---|---|---|
| Twice Monthly | $350/mo | $300/mo Includes Telegram support |
| Weekly | $675/mo | $600/mo Includes Telegram support |
Single sessions available for $175. Longer commitments also available — let’s talk about what’s right for you.
Pricing is the same for both Somatic Soul Care and Embodying Christ.
A limited number of scholarship spots are available. If cost is a barrier, please reach out — we’ll find something that works.
